Letter to UN Special Rapporteurs urging action for an independent investigation into the killing of of Tahir Elçi in Turkey
The National Lawyers Guild International Committee joined international legal organizations in signing a letter to multiple UN Special Rapporteurs, requesting their urgent action ahead of the next hearing in the criminal trial of those accused of killing lawyer Tahir Elçi.
